Publication number: 20230406453Abstract: A telescoping device mount is configured to hold an electronic device. The telescoping device mount is configured to fully extend or fully retract the electronic device. The telescoping device mount includes a telescoping post, a mount segment, and a base. The telescoping post includes an inner post segment and an outer post segment. The mount segment is configured to secure an electronic device thereto. The mount segment includes an outer collar slidably securable to the outer post segment of the telescoping post. The base is secured to the inner post segment such that the outer post segment telescopes relative to the inner post segment. In a fully retracted position, the electronic device is proximate to the base and/or an underlying surface.Type: ApplicationFiled: August 31, 2023Publication date: December 21, 2023Inventors: Todd PRICE, Blake PRICE

Patent number: 10501232Abstract: An adjustable wrap-around container system is provided comprising a plurality of connectable modules. Each module includes an outer perimeter wall and an inner perimeter wall defining an outer volume therebetween, the inner perimeter wall surrounding an inner volume that may contain, for example, a post. The inner and outer perimeter walls may both include two segments, joined at an angle, such as 90°, at their inner edges. A module connects to an adjacent module by sliding a tab on the module into a slot in the adjacent module. By adjusting how far each module slides into the adjacent module, the dimensions of the inner volume may be varied. The assembled container can retain solids, such as soil for plants, liquids, or other materials.Type: GrantFiled: July 11, 2017Date of Patent: December 10, 2019Inventor: Donald Todd Price

Patent number: 10162826Abstract: Systems and methods are disclosed for a migration tool that rapidly transfers metadata between a source content archive and a target content archive. In one aspect, the rapid transfer is facilitated by customizable multithreading that includes the ability to suspend and/or resume migration. In a further aspect, migration between the source content archive and the target content archive is facilitated by allowing at least metadata associated with content stored in the source archive to be transferred between the systems. An external data storage component is provided that allows applications to access the target system using the migrated metadata while also providing access to associated content stored in other locations. Therefore, the actual content in the original source archive may be eventually migrated to the target system while applications are provided seamless access.Type: GrantFiled: July 31, 2014Date of Patent: December 25, 2018Assignee: ORACLE INTERNATIONAL CORPORATIONInventors: Maura Joglekar, Hui Ye, Todd Price

Patent number: 9146975Abstract: Various arrangements for managing access to unstructured data are presented. A plurality of access requests may be received from a plurality of remote computer systems to a plurality of business entities stored by a content management server. In response to receiving a request for access to a business entity of the plurality of business entities stored by a content management server from a remote computer system, an identifier request may be transmitted to the content management server. A response from the content management server may be received in response to the identifier request. A resource locator that comprises the identifier may be created. The resource locator may be transmitted to the remote computer system for use in accessing the business entity.Type: GrantFiled: April 26, 2012Date of Patent: September 29, 2015Assignee: Oracle International CorporationInventors: Sreekanth Chintala, Rama Vijjapurapu, Todd Price, Nathan Angstadt, Hari Charan Ramachandra Rao

Patent number: 6752176Abstract: An adapter blank is provided which is adjustable in size to join generally tubular structures of different diameters, such as pipe insulation cladding, together. The adapter blank includes a tapering wall having a rim defining a larger diameter matching larger diameter pipe insulation cladding to be joined by the adapter. An overlapping edge extends away from the rim. Graduations are located at various different constant distances away from the rim. Indicia, such as numbers, are preferably provided adjacent at least some of the graduations to indicate the various different smaller diameter pipe insulation cladding sizes. The adapter blank is cut along the graduation corresponding with the smaller diameter pipe insulation cladding to be joined with the adapter. The adapter blank is thus modified into a finished adapter ready for installation joining together pipe insulation cladding, or other tubular structures of different diameters; or terminating an end of pipe, tank, vessel or other tubular structure.Type: GrantFiled: January 8, 2003Date of Patent: June 22, 2004Inventors: Todd Price, Michael Bellah
